Here’s how you can make a classic tomato sauce with just a few ingredients and some easy-to-follow steps.
Ingredients:
2 pounds of ripe tomatoes (fresh or canned)
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 medium onion, finely ch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on sugar (optional, to cut the acidity)
Sal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
Fresh herbs like basil or oregano (optional, for extra flavor)
